Skip to content

Commit

Permalink
Specify types explicitly
Browse files Browse the repository at this point in the history
  • Loading branch information
CommanderTvis committed Jun 15, 2020
1 parent 548966f commit 19c3f03
Showing 1 changed file with 2 additions and 4 deletions.
Original file line number Diff line number Diff line change
Expand Up @@ -18,10 +18,9 @@ class DataViewMemory(val view: DataView) : Memory {
return DataViewMemory(DataView(view.buffer, view.byteOffset + offset, length))
}


override fun copy(): Memory = DataViewMemory(DataView(view.buffer.slice(0)))

private val reader = object : MemoryReader {
private val reader: MemoryReader = object : MemoryReader {
override val memory: Memory get() = this@DataViewMemory

override fun readDouble(offset: Int): Double = view.getFloat64(offset, false)
Expand All @@ -44,7 +43,7 @@ class DataViewMemory(val view: DataView) : Memory {

override fun reader(): MemoryReader = reader

private val writer = object : MemoryWriter {
private val writer: MemoryWriter = object : MemoryWriter {
override val memory: Memory get() = this@DataViewMemory

override fun writeDouble(offset: Int, value: Double) {
Expand Down Expand Up @@ -75,7 +74,6 @@ class DataViewMemory(val view: DataView) : Memory {
override fun release() {
//does nothing on JS
}

}

override fun writer(): MemoryWriter = writer
Expand Down

0 comments on commit 19c3f03

Please sign in to comment.